About

T Sugano is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Oceanography. According to data from OpenAlex, T Sugano has authored 41 papers receiving a total of 491 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Molecular Biology, 10 papers in Physiology and 5 papers in Oceanography. Recurrent topics in T Sugano's work include Diet and metabolism studies (6 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(5 papers) and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(5 papers). T Sugano is often cited by papers focused on Diet and metabolism studies (6 papers), Mitochondrial Function and Pathology (5 papers) and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(5 papers). T Sugano coll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. T Sugano's co-authors include Nozomu Oshino, B. Chance, Masakazu Shiota, Avraham Mayevsky, Dana Jamieson, Mitsuaki Ohta, Mitsuaki Moriyama, Takashi Tanaka, Yukiko Kannan and Kaei Nasu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Hepatology and Biochemical Journal.
